- Using Data Warehouses to Support TANF Program Objectives
Shows how the use of data warehouse technology to support TANF and other Human Services Programs is increasing. This project performed a quick-look into the use of this technology by four States. This document consolidates and summarizes their experiences, providing insight into lessons learned. It also helps State IT and program staff leverage the experiences of each other and incorporate these experiences into their efforts - whether planning or developing new data warehouses, or improving existing ones. June 2004

- Crossing Boundaries: Coordinating and Exchanging Data Across States
Technology Prototype Problem Description and Technical Approach
This document summarizes the need for exchanging essential TANF case information across State and local boundaries and discusses factors affecting that sharing. This report will guide the production of a technology prototype demonstrating the application of XML Web Services technologies to enable sharing information across State boundaries. January 2004
